**Checklist item 12 — Verify incremental static rebuilds**

For each release of the Tidemark docs site, confirm that the incremental rebuild only regenerated pages whose source files changed. Run the diff report in the Tidemark console and check that untouched pages kept their original timestamps. If more than 5% of unchanged pages were rebuilt, the cache is likely invalidated — file a ticket rather than forcing a full rebuild. Once verified, note the build token shown below in your sign-off.

pipeline stamp: htk21_cc68b8e00e3cb5ca75ae8

## Transporting Permit Blueprints

When the stamped blueprint set for the Ostermill Depot permit leaves the warehouse, it must travel flat in the grey archival tube, sealed at both ends. Log the departure time on the transit sheet and verify the tube seal numbers before release. The courier must follow the hand-over instruction noted below.

drop instructions, kahip-yahig: the aldion rusion courier leaves the holius oliath tamion ledger at gate 7743 under passcode 254881

Finance Review — Meridian Tier

Sales leads: the new Meridian subscription tier closed its first full quarter at 112% of plan, driven by upgrades from the Compass tier. Margin per seat is tracking above forecast; churn is negligible so far. Discounting authority remains capped at 10% pending further data. Finance recommends holding price through year-end. Please treat the business note below as strictly confidential.

management briefing: Only 7 of the 120 pilot accounts renewed Ralael, so a churn review is set for January 1.

**FAQ: Why are tables partitioned by month in Corvidware?**

Monthly partitions keep query planning predictable and let retention jobs drop whole partitions instead of deleting rows. Plugin authors must never write directly to a partition child table; always target the parent, and the routing trigger handles placement. Questions about partition naming conventions or retention windows should go to the storage team.

billing contact of bagag-yahig = casox@paliqsys.internal